原文:MATLAB GUI不同控件函数间变量传递方法

在GUI中一个控件函数结束后,会将在这个函数中使用的变量全部删除,如果想在另一个控件中使用,则必须想办法将这个变量保存传递,方法有以下几种: 使用globe定义全局变量,这种方法不是很好,一方面是要在使用变量的函数里面要先对变量进行声明,另一方面,在一个函数里面对变量进行操作就会对所有函数起作用,这样不是太方便,但毕竟是一种解决方法。 function btn callback hObject,u ...

2016-04-11 19:16 0 12874 推荐指数:

查看详情

matlab GUI界面变量值传递到其他.m文件

1、GUI中输入文件地址传输到.m文件中 拖入文本编辑框,设置相应参数,右击点击回调函数。 使用get函数获取文本框中的字符串(string类型)。如果想要转换称数字可以使用L=str2double(get(.....)); 将字符串赋给变量L,并将变量L赋值给handles.L ...

Sat Apr 11 08:05:00 CST 2020 0 828
MatlabGUI参数传递方式总结

MATLAB GUI传递方式 1、全局变量; 2、作为函数的参数传递; 3、利用控件的userdata数据; 4、为handles结构体添加新字段; 5、setappdata函数为句柄添加数据; 6、跨空间计算evalin和赋值assignin; 7、将数据保存到文件,需要时读取 ...

Thu Jun 30 06:57:00 CST 2016 0 21786
Matlab GUI 常见回调函数

callBack     最常用的就是它。如果控件是按钮,那点击按钮时,则按钮下的Callback就会执行;如果是滑块,则拖动滑块时,滑块名下的callback就会执行;总之,就是对控件默认操作时,matlab后台就会自动调用它名下的的callback。正常用途,全放在 ...

Wed Mar 06 02:25:00 CST 2019 0 1083
JMeter 不同线程组变量传递

JMeter元件都是有作用域的,而变量大多使用正则表达式提取器,要想在不通过线程组件使用变量参数,则需要设置全部变量 JMeter函数助手就提供了一个函数用于设置全局变量属性,实现的功能类似于在用户自定义变量中添加的变量。 __setProperty:用于动态设置JMeter属性 ...

Fri Nov 24 23:35:00 CST 2017 2 4085
MATLAB传递函数的求解

传递函数的生成: 可自行百度 这里只讲feedback函数的使用: feedback可用于传递函数求解,比如单位负反馈系统,前向传递函数为,求闭环传递函数。 此时我想说明的是当g是一个抽象的传递函数,意思是你不知道什么样子 ...

Tue Aug 01 18:08:00 CST 2017 0 1521
matlab函数参数传递

是依次传递的,如果不想传递某个参数,可以使用中括号传递空值。 function a=f(a1,a2,a3)   if ~exist('a1','var') || isempty('a1') , a1=1; end   if ~exist('a2','var') || isempty('a2 ...

Wed Aug 05 08:06:00 CST 2020 0 1149
matlab gui界面按钮的回调函数

我们知道,使用matlab编写gui界面很重要的一点是知道每个按钮,文本框等的回调函数名并进一步编辑回调函数。那么怎么查看matlab gui界面按钮的回调函数名? 步骤: 我们首先进入matlab的命令行,在命令行输入guide,进入界面编辑栏 ...

Sat Feb 12 00:50:00 CST 2022 0 1288
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M